Edmond Atalla
Edmond Atalla is a Labor MP and the chair of the parliamentary committee that recently recommended a ban on the phrase 'globalise the intifada'. He stated that the evidence presented by the Jewish community indicated that the slogan is perceived as a threat rather than political speech. Atalla's leadership in the inquiry came after concerns about safety and community tensions following a terror attack, reflecting his commitment to addressing issues of public safety and community relations in Australia.
